A Warm Coir Welcome

Crafted from the fibrous husk of the coconut plant, coir mats offer an undeniably earthy appeal to any porch. These resilient floor coverings aren’t just aesthetically pleasing; they’re incredibly practical, effectively trapping debris and moisture before they can enter your interior. Choosing a coir mat is a sustainable decision, supporting a renewable resource and adding a touch of natural charm to your property. Their tough construction ensures they can withstand heavy foot traffic, making them an ideal choice for both residential areas and commercial spaces.

Caring for The Coir Doormat

To guarantee your coir mat's appearance, regular cleaning is essential. Begin by brushing the rug thoroughly to remove loose particles. For a clean, use a yard hose and gentle detergent. Don't powerful chemicals, as they can harm the coir structure. Washing well is key to avoid cleaner residue. Letting the rug to air out completely in a airy area will further extend its condition.
